Hyundai partners with Kartrider Rush+ for exciting new collaboration

When it comes to showcasing your latest vehicle, car manufacturers have a plethora of options at their disposal. From launching a slick new advertising campaign to securing a celebrity endorsement, the choices are vast. However, Hyundai has chosen an innovative route by partnering once again with KartRider Rush+ to introduce their new Insteroid concept car as an in-game kart. This unique collaboration is a testament to the power of gaming as a promotional tool.

Designed by Hyundai Motors Europe Design Center, the Insteroid kart draws inspiration from the INSTER, an upcoming electric SUV from Hyundai. This isn't the only exciting addition; players can also get their hands on the new Glitched Hyundai Aura and an EV Charging Connector featuring the vibrant GOGOGOrange color scheme. To celebrate this collaboration, an in-game event is running until April 28th. By using a Boost Shard at least once during the event, players will be entered into a draw to win 30 Lucky Star Jewels, which can be exchanged for various items through the Starlight Treasure Hunt.

KartRider Rush+ and Hyundai Collaboration

The Insteroid isn't just an in-game kart; it's also a real-world concept car. While it may not hit the production lines anytime soon, its presence in KartRider Rush+ serves as an effective promotional tool, far more stylish, in my opinion, than the Cybertruck's appearance in Fortnite.
